Roundup: Minn. court rules relatives deserve same pay for personal care attendant work; Colo. governor wants $18.5M for expanded mental health care

The state's effort to reduce pay for some personal care attendants has hit a snag. The Minnesota Appeals Court ruled Monday that the state's attempt to pay PCAs who care for relatives 20 percent less than other personal care attendants is unconstitutional. "They have the same training, they have the same experience, they're limited to the same number of maximum hours," said attorney David Bradley Olsen, who represents 11 agencies and several personal care assistants who sued over the matter.

New technique expands number of functional cord blood stem cells for transplantation

Adults suffering from diseases such as leukemia, lymphoma, and other blood-related disorders may benefit from life-saving treatment commonly used in pediatric patients. Researchers at the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ai have identified a new technique that causes cord blood (CB) stems cells to generate in greater numbers making them more useful in adult transplantation.
